Nitin Gadkari Shares Lifestyle Changes Behind 46-Kilogram Weight Loss
Union Minister Nitin Gadkari has lost 46 kilograms, reducing his weight from 135 kg to 89 kg through a disciplined routine of waking up at 7 am and exercising for two to two-and-a-half hours daily. He attributes this lifestyle change to the COVID-19 pandemic, which prompted him to prioritize health after losing close friends. Gadkari describes the transformation as a shift in overall wellbeing rather than a cosmetic change, emphasizing exercise as a non-negotiable part of his life.
